Both packages, sys-block/gpart and sci-libs/scotch try to install /usr/bin/gpart resulting in a package collision Reproducible: Always
gpart wins, scotch loses in other words, either install blockers or have scotch rename its binary. if you go the blocker route, feel free to add the blocker to the gpart ebuild.
it should be no problem to rename all scotch binaries with prefix "scotch_", as the debian distribution does.
